    Red-shouldered Hawk from Osceola County taken while out with Jim Neiger. Some selective correction on the eye (levels and curves) to make it more predominate.

    Canon 1D Mark III
    840mm (Canon 600mm + 1.4x TC
    1/1600 sec, f/8
    Mode: Manual
    Metering: Evaluative
    ISO: 640
